First Dance Song

EmmaJo, 29 November, 2011 at 12:31 Posted on Planning 0 38

We have been thinking for weeks! Still haven't chosen our perfect first dance song.

We want something romantic, but not cheesy, not too fast or too slow, probably but not necessarily quite modern.

Looking for some extra inspiration! Any suggestions or thoughts very welcome.

    We had "Baby I love you - The Ramones"

    Tomorrows Wedding has DJ Sammy - Heaven (candlelight remix). Lonestar - Amazed is pretty popular. This year has been pretty random with Avenged Sevenfold, The Cure, Madness, Elbow and a pretty ecliptic mix of songs, slow and fast.

    I always feel its a very personal song, and we all have songs that remind us of when we met our partner.

    For you, there is no wrong song - perhaps grab a bottle of wine and spend a few hours listening to your favourite bands!

    We want Iron and Wines version of Such Great Heights (original is Postal Service). We saw Iron and Wine perform this and he started off a cappella before playing his guitar. It was wonderful and confirmed what we had been thinking about having the song. It is a bit slow but that is better than too fast which I think requires more dancing techniques! At least slow can be just hugging and slowly circling. The words are about a couple who are so happy together they don't want to have to join the real world. I love the line "the freckles in our eyes are perfectly aligned".
